HTTP 的发展历史
HTTP
0.9 get -> file 1991
1.0 请求头 + 请求体 get/post 1996
1.1 connection: keep-alive 1997
还存在的问题:
(1)明文
(2)传输(请求完一个才加载下一个)
(3)header 太长
(4)server 无法主动 push2.0 (1)二进制; (2)单连接 + 帧; (3)头部压缩; (4)服务端主动 push;
3.0 tcp -> udp
0.9 get -> file 1991
1.0 请求头 + 请求体 get/post 1996
1.1 connection: keep-alive 1997
还存在的问题:
(1)明文
(2)传输(请求完一个才加载下一个)
(3)header 太长
(4)server 无法主动 push
2.0 (1)二进制; (2)单连接 + 帧; (3)头部压缩; (4)服务端主动 push;
3.0 tcp -> udp
相关推荐